Transaction 5cff83b816f1e25d25a57d1bae29d912a3c3f1a8925693b8386c2a5c502e7e32

30 Input
1 Outputs
  • 5cff83b816f1e25d25a57d1bae29d912a3c3f1a8925693b8386c2a5c502e7e32:0
  • value  17361219
    address  3MqPsp4hmUEyfi6ZG6CczdEDBQFwLrkWtv